<shameless plug> My solution is not perfect either, but it does check for installed updates and tries not to get them, etc.
You can find it at cobalt-aid2.lindist.dk in the Downloads -> Scripts section. It is simply called Updater.tgz and will autodetect RaQ1?/2/3/4 and Qube1/2, fetch the updates since last time and apply them. Note: cobalt-aid2 is the second incartation of cobalt-aid.sourceforge.net. You can also find Updater.tgz there, at least for some time to come.
